This is a remote position.


Overview

Berkeley Payment Solutions is looking for a high-impact, strategic leader to serve as our Director, Project Management. This isn't just an implementation role; it is the "Command Center" for all execution at Berkeley.

We are seeking a candidate who can master a dual-track portfolio: managing a high-volume client onboarding engine (~20 active projects at any time) while simultaneously leading critical internal transformations, such as our FIS Migration and AI-driven operational initiatives. If you are a technical project leader who thrives at the intersection of commercial delivery and operational excellence, we want to hear from you.

As the Director of Project Management, you are the single accountable executive for the delivery of every project across the organization. You will lead a high-performing team of Implementation Managers and Project Managers, shifting the culture toward accountable project governance and predictability.

Key Responsibilities include:

  • Total Portfolio Ownership: Manage the health and delivery of all Berkeley projects, providing a "Single Source of Truth" for executive leadership.

  • Strategic Internal Projects: Directly oversee complex transformations, including migrating off FIS and deploying AI initiatives such as automated support ticket categorization and AI-driven search tools.

  • Technical Implementation: Maintain a hands-on approach to configuring payment rails, card programs, and API integrations to meet partner requirements.

  • Bank & Partner Integration: Own the relationships with Issuing Banks, streamlining the program submission process and bank onboarding workflows.

  • Governance & RACI: Enforce the organization’s RACI framework and the Cat 1/2/3 Solutioning Model to protect product and engineering capacity.

  • Operational Excellence: Own the Time-to-Revenue (TTR) metric and enforce the mandatory Funds Protection Sign-Off gate for all go-lives





Requirements

  • Experience: 10+ years of project management or client onboarding leadership within FinTech, payments, or financial services.

  • Strategic Delivery: Proven track record of leading large-scale technical migrations (e.g., core processor migrations) and innovation projects.

  • Technical Fluency: Deep understanding of API-based integrations, payment rails, and managing technical deliverables within an engineering environment.
  • Leadership: Strong ability to mentor and scale a team of Project Managers and Implementation leads.

  • Process Mastery: Expert-level command of project management tools (Jira/Confluence) and frameworks (PMP or equivalent certification is an asset).

  • Relationship Management: Exceptional skills in navigating complex stakeholder environments, including bank partners, technical vendors, and executive teams.
